Title |
Grass pollen allergy in children and adolescents‐symptoms, health related quality of life and the value of pollen prognosis
|
---|---|
Published in |
Clinical and Translational Allergy, June 2013
|
DOI | 10.1186/2045-7022-3-19 |
Pubmed ID | |
Authors |
Hampus Kiotseridis, Corrado M Cilio, Leif Bjermer, Alf Tunsäter, Helene Jacobsson, Åslög Dahl |
Abstract |
An association between pollen count (Poaceae) and symptoms is well known, but to a lesser degree the importance of priming and lag effects. Also, threshold levels for changes in symptom severity need to be validated. The present study aims to investigate the relationship between pollen counts, symptoms and health related quality of life (HRQL), and to validate thresholds levels, useful in public pollen warnings. |
